The debut collection from startling new talent Eoghan Walls, this dark and evocative poetry collection involves rich, multi-layered descriptions of the natural world and turns a sardonic yet tender eye on the human condition. The poet's native Ireland inspires both the haunting imagery and the complex forms of his work, as well as an ambivalent and often deeply ironic attitude toward a culture once steeped in religion.

Autorenporträt
Eoghan Walls is a poet whose works have appeared widely in magazines such as Poetry London and Poetry Ireland Review.
